No, if you complete ANM (Auxiliary Nursing and Midwifery) after 12th Arts, you will not be eligible for the NEET exam. To appear for NEET and pursue MBBS, you must have completed 12th with Physics, Chemistry, and Biology (PCB) as mandatory subjects. If you wish to pursue MBBS, you will need to redo 12th with the PCB stream or appear for the Biology exam through NIOS to meet the eligibility criteria. ANM can lead to a career in nursing, but MBBS strictly requires a science background with PCB subjects.
